So that we may give your child the best care in the safest environment, please follow all posted hospital rules.
Devices such as cassette and CD players with batteries are okay to have in treatment areas and patient rooms. Remember to put your child's name on everything you bring from home, including clothing, cassette players and books.
Please do not bring valuables to the hospital.
Alcohol, illegal drugs, firearms or weapons are not permitted on hospital property.
Children's is a smoke-free campus, with the exception of one outdoor smoking shelter that is open 24 hours a day, seven days a week. The shelter is located outside the Airplane entrance, opposite the helipad.
For health and safety reasons, children and teens are not allowed in or near the smoking shelter. Smoking is not allowed in front of any hospital entrance or in parking areas at any time.
To protect all of our patients, turn off (not just silence) cell phones, two-way pagers and radios, and radio-controlled toys in treatment areas and patient rooms.
Any plug-in items must be checked for proper grounding by our Biomedical Engineering Department before they can be used. Check with your child's nurse before you use this equipment
